Abstract
A compound represented by the structural formula: ##STR1## is representative of the compounds disclosed which are utilized within the silver halide layer of photographic light-sensitive materials. The compounds aid in preventing the fading of dye images which are formed by development of color photographic light-sensitive materials as well as aiding in the prevention of discoloration of non-developed areas. The effects of the compounds are particularly noticeable when utilized in combination with magenta couplers or cyan couplers, and other antifading agents in an amount of 2 to 150% by weight based on the weight of the couplers.
